J.P. Sauer Double Barrel Back Action Hammer Rifle

Manufacturer: Sauer J P & Son
Model: S X S
Type: Rifle
Gauge: 11.5 mm
Barrel: 23 3/4 inch solid rib
Finish: blue/casehardened
Grip:
Stock: walnut
Item Views: 1507
Serial Number:
Catalog Page: 98
Class: Antique
Description:

Nickel bead front and two leaf rear sights, with a filler block in an additional rear sight dovetail, an oval plate added near the breech, "PATENT: J.P. SAUER & SOHN, SUHL" on each barrel and patent markings and Krupp Special Luft-Steel markings on each chamber. The underside is marked with various pre-war German proofmarks and "62/78". The barrels and break lever are blue and the remaining surfaces casehardened. Scroll engraved frame and lock plates, with "J.P. SAUER & SOHN SUHL" on each plate, geometric designs on the underside of the frame, and a pair of screw adjustable set triggers. Checkered splinter forearm and knob grip stock, with raised cheekpiece, sling swivels and a smooth flat butt.

Rating Definition:

Fine, with 90% faded original blue finish, showing some light thinning and a small area of wear and tool marks to the sides of where the rear sight was removed, mild pitting on the muzzle and scattered light handling marks. Bright, original case colors are visible in the protected areas, with a smooth silver and brown patina overall. Wood is fine with dings, chips and a few small filled repairs on the left side of the buttstock. Chambers have been altered, otherwise mechanically very good.
